Kinetic Publishing and Half Mermaid Productions have officially announced Precognition, a live-action sci-fi horror title from Sam Barlow slated for release on Nintendo Switch 2 in Spring 2028.

The project reunites Barlow—the creator of narrative FMV titles Immortality and Her Story—with horror film director Brandon Cronenberg and continues Barlow’s focus on cinematic, non-linear storytelling.

Precognition (originally teased under the working title “Project C”) blends filmed sequences and branching investigation gameplay.

Players assume the role of Diana, a woman who gains foresight after an experimental brain implant.

Gameplay centers on revisiting and examining visions of the future, committing selected details to Diana’s memory in the present.

According to developer materials, the act of remembering is consequential: once a detail is locked in, the future itself shifts, creating a cause-and-effect narrative structure that responds directly to player choices.

Barlow framed the project as an effort to push the boundaries of non-linear narrative systems and player agency.

He explained that the team focused on how the game feels to play, melding investigative mechanics with a branching cause-and-effect story that evolves from player decisions.

In short, Barlow and the team aimed to preserve the investigative spirit of his earlier FMV work while amplifying the impact of player choice on the unfolding plot.

Brandon Cronenberg described the collaboration as a natural fit: his films often convey horror through a single character’s warped perspective, and he sees Barlow’s games as similarly subjective, with each player experiencing the narrative in a unique way.

Cronenberg emphasized that the game format offers an ideal space to explore experiential horror from a first-person narrative viewpoint.

An announcement trailer for Precognition has been released alongside the confirmation of the Spring 2028 launch window for Nintendo Switch 2.

Further distribution specifics, such as storefront listings or potential eShop availability on Nintendo platforms, have not been detailed beyond the platform announcement.

Precognition continues Sam Barlow’s increasingly cinematic approach to interactive storytelling and marks a notable collaboration with a mainstream genre director.
